Foundation Stabilizing Services

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ques to reinforce and support the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ically include methods such as piering, underpinning, and slab jacking, which are designed to address issues caused by soil movement, erosion, or settlement. The goal is to restore stability to the foundation, preventing further shifting or damage that could compromise the safety and durability of the property.

These services help resolve common foundation problems like u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, sticking doors or windows, and noticeable sinking or settling of the structure. Over time, factors such as moisture fluctuations, poor soil conditions, or inadequate initial construction can lead to foundation movement. Stabilizing the foundation can mitigate these issues, reducing the risk of more severe damage and costly repairs down the line.

Properties that typically utilize foundation stabilizing services include residential homes, especially those in areas prone to soil movement or with older structures. Commercial buildings, multi-family housing, and even some smaller industrial properties may also require stabilization to ensure safety and operational stability. These services are applicable to various types of foundations, including concrete slabs, crawl spaces, and full basements, depending on the specific needs of the property.

Foundation Stabilizing Costs - Typical expenses for foundation stabilization services can range from $3,000 to $10,000, dep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, minor repairs may cost around $3,500, while more extensive stabilization could reach $9,500 or higher.

Labor and Equipment Fees - Labor costs generally account for 50-70% of the total project, with rates varying between $75 and $150 per hour. Equipment rental fees, such as hydraulic jacks or underpinning systems, may add an additional $1,000 to $3,000.

Material Expenses - The price for materials like piers, underpinning, or soil stabilization products typ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000. The choice of materials and the number of stabilization points influence the overall cost variation.

Location and Accessibility - Costs can vary based on the property's location, with projects in Linwood, KS, and nearby areas typically falling within the $3,000 to $10,000 range. Difficult access or complex site conditions may increase expenses further.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Foundation stabilizing services are often sought by property owners in Linwood, KS when they notice signs of shifting or settling, such as uneven floors, cracked walls, or sticking doors. These issues can develop gradually over time due to soil movement, moisture changes, or nearby construction, making foundation stabilization an important step to maintain the integrity of a building. Local contractors experienced in foundation work can assess the situation and recommend appropriate solutions to help prevent further damage and preserve the property's value.

Homeowners may also look for foundation stabilizing services after experiencing weather events like heavy rain or drought, which can cause soil to expand or contract and affect the stability of a structure. Additionally, properties with older foundations or those built on expansive clay soil common in the Linwood area might require stabilization to address ongoing or potential issues.
